I spent three weeks mastering an entire album on the HD 490 PRO, and the experience transformed my workflow. The uncolored frequency response revealed details in the upper midrange that my previous headphones simply smoothed over. For the first time, I could hear exactly how much compression was actually being applied rather than guessing.

The two sets of ear pads are not just marketing fluff. The producing pads offer slightly more isolation and bass presence for tracking, while the mixing pads provide the flatter response needed for critical decisions. Swapping between them takes seconds and genuinely changes the listening experience.

When Beyerdynamic announced the MKII version of their legendary DT 1990 PRO, I was skeptical. The original was already considered among the best dynamic driver headphones ever made. After 40 hours of critical listening, I can confirm the MKII represents a genuine evolution rather than a simple refresh.

The new TESLA.45 drivers running at just 30 ohms solve the biggest complaint about the original: amplification requirements. I tested these with a Scarlett Solo, a phone dongle, and a dedicated headphone amp. The performance gap between sources narrowed dramatically compared to the 250-ohm original. Modern interfaces now drive these to satisfying levels without strain.

Resolution is where these truly shine. During mastering sessions, I heard reverb tails and compression artifacts that were completely invisible on lesser headphones. The transient response captures the leading edge of snare hits and acoustic guitar transients with startling accuracy. Mixes made on these translate to speakers with minimal revision.

beyerdynamic DT 1990 PRO MKII Wired Over-Ear, 30 Ohm, Open Back, Professional Recording Studio Monitor Headphones for Mixing, Editing, Audiophile, DJ Stereo Headsets, Made in Germany, Black customer photo 1

The two ear pad sets offer distinctly different presentations. The analytical pads tighten the bass and extend the treble, making them ideal for final mastering checks. The balanced pads add slight warmth and bass weight, working better for tracking and general enjoyment. Both use high-quality velour that breathes well during marathon sessions.

Build quality justifies the premium pricing. Every part feels designed for decades of service. The mini-XLR connection clicks satisfyingly, the headband adjusts smoothly, and the hard case protects everything during travel. Beyerdynamic designed these for professionals who view headphones as tools rather than disposable accessories.

The HD 600 has remained virtually unchanged for over two decades, which tells you everything about its enduring quality. I first heard these at a mastering studio in 2008 and finally purchased my own pair last year. The experience validated every positive review I had read across fifteen years of production work.

These headphones taught me what neutral actually means. The frequency response follows the Harman target closer than almost any dynamic driver design, with slight emphasis in the upper midrange that helps expose masking issues between instruments. When I switched from consumer headphones to these, I realized how much low-mid buildup I had been missing.

Soundstage presentation is where the HD 600 truly distinguishes itself. The open metal mesh earpiece covers allow sound to flow naturally, creating a sense of space that closed-back designs simply cannot replicate. Closing your eyes while listening to well-recorded acoustic music, you can point to exactly where each musician sits in the room.

Sennheiser HD 600 - Audiophile Open-Back Dynamic Wired Headphones Over Ear with Natural Soundstage and Premium Comfort for Music Lovers, Open Metal Earpiece Covers, Black customer photo 1

The 300-ohm impedance requires planning. These absolutely demand a dedicated headphone amplifier to perform correctly. Attempting to drive them from laptop outputs results in thin, lifeless sound that completely misrepresents their capabilities. Budget an additional $100-200 for a proper amp like the Schiit Magni or JDS Labs Atom.

Build quality reflects the industrial design philosophy of late-90s German engineering. The plastic construction might feel less premium than metal alternatives, but every part is user-replaceable. Ear pads, headband padding, cables, and even driver units can be swapped with basic tools. Many engineers are still using HD 600s purchased in the early 2000s.

Buying Guide: How to Choose Reference Headphones for Mastering

Selecting the right reference headphones requires understanding several technical factors that affect monitoring accuracy. This guide explains the key considerations that separate professional mastering tools from consumer headphones marketed for studio use.

Open-Back vs Closed-Back for Mastering

Open-back headphones dominate professional mastering for good reason. The open design allows air to flow through the ear cups, creating a more natural soundstage that resembles listening to speakers in a room. This presentation helps evaluate stereo imaging, reverb tails, and spatial processing in ways that closed-back designs simply cannot replicate.

Closed-back headphones provide isolation that proves valuable for tracking and noisy environments. However, the trapped air creates resonances and reflections that color the frequency response. For critical mastering decisions, these colorations introduce variables that make translation to other systems unpredictable. All headphones in this guide feature open-back designs specifically for mastering accuracy.

Your working environment ultimately determines whether open-back designs are practical. Home studios with air conditioning, computer fans, or street noise may compromise the accuracy that open-back headphones provide. In such cases, room treatment or lower listening levels become necessary adjuncts to the monitoring setup.

Impedance and Amplifier Requirements

Impedance measured in ohms determines how much power headphones require to achieve comfortable listening levels. Low impedance (under 80 ohms) works acceptably from laptop outputs and portable interfaces. High impedance (250 ohms and above) typically requires dedicated headphone amplification to perform correctly.

The relationship between impedance and sound quality is often misunderstood. High-impedance designs like the 300-ohm Sennheiser HD 600 can offer superior dynamics and bass control when properly amplified, but sound thin and lifeless without adequate power. Low-impedance options like the 24-ohm Sony MDR-MV1 provide consistent performance across different sources at the cost of some ultimate dynamic range.

Budget considerations should include amplification requirements. A $260 HD 600 plus $150 dedicated amp costs significantly more than a $376 MDR-MV1 that works perfectly from your existing interface. Factor these additional costs when comparing options at different price points.

Frequency Response and Neutral Sound

Reference headphones should provide flat frequency response without the bass boosts and treble spikes that consumer headphones use to create immediate impressiveness. The goal is hearing exactly what was recorded, not what makes listening enjoyable.

Flat response helps identify problems. Excessive low-mid buildup, harsh vocal frequencies, and sibilance all become obvious on neutral monitors. Consumer headphones often mask these issues with their own colorations, leading to masters that sound great on the headphones used but translate poorly elsewhere.

Some professionals use calibration software like Sonarworks SoundID to further flatten response and compensate for individual hearing differences. Most headphones in this guide are supported by such software, allowing additional precision for critical work. The Sennheiser HD 490 PRO and HD 400 PRO particularly benefit from this calibration.

Comfort for Extended Sessions

Mastering work often requires 6-12 hour sessions focused on subtle details. Comfort directly affects both physical endurance and mental acuity during such marathons. Weight, clamping force, and ear pad materials all contribute to long-term wearability.

Velour ear pads generally outperform leather or synthetic alternatives for extended use. The fabric breathes, preventing sweat buildup that causes fatigue and distraction. Memory foam conforms to individual head shapes, distributing pressure evenly rather than creating hot spots.

Weight matters more than many realize. A 100-gram difference between headphones may seem trivial, but multiplied across thousands of head movements during a session, the lighter option significantly reduces neck strain. The 200-gram Sennheiser HD 490 PRO sets the standard here, with several competitors approaching twice that mass.

Planar Magnetic vs Dynamic Drivers

This guide focuses exclusively on dynamic driver headphones because they represent the best value for most mastering engineers. Planar magnetic designs like those from Audeze and HIFIMAN offer exceptional transient response and bass control, but typically cost two to three times more than equivalent dynamic options.

Dynamic drivers have improved dramatically in recent years. Beyerdynamic’s TESLA.45 and STELLAR.45 drivers, Sennheiser’s latest generation, and Sony’s HD driver units all deliver performance that challenges planar magnetic alternatives at significantly lower prices. For professionals without unlimited budgets, modern dynamic designs provide the smartest investment.

Planar magnetic headphones also require more power and weigh significantly more than dynamic alternatives. The advantages in sound quality may not justify the ergonomic compromises for engineers who wear headphones daily. Consider auditioning both technologies before committing to either camp.

What is the 60 rule for headphones?

The 60/60 rule for headphones recommends listening at no more than 60 percent volume for no longer than 60 minutes at a time. This guideline helps prevent hearing fatigue and long-term hearing damage during extended mixing and mastering sessions. Taking regular breaks is essential for maintaining accurate hearing perception.
